Salary:

  • $54,119-$74,519 (Bachelor's/Certified)
  • $54,971-$75,360 (Master's/Certified)

Work Duration: 

  • Nine (9) months
  • 183 Days
  • 7.5 hours per day

Responsibilities:

Plan, organize and implement an appropriate instructional program in a learning environment that guides and encourages students to develop and fulfill their academic potential, including but not limited to:

  • Setting rigorous yet appropriate learning outcomes
  • Establish supportive relationships with students
  • Engage students in meaningful, developmentally appropriate, real world discussions and learning activities
  • Develop authentic and aligned assessments to measure student growth and inform instructional decisions, especially pertaining to students with special needs
  • Develop plans (I.E.Ps, behavior plans, service plans etc… ) that are data based and support the growth and development of students
  • Collaboratively work with team members to fulfill the mission, vision and beliefs of both the school and the district

Certification / Requirements:

  • Bachelor or Art or Science degree
  • Louisiana teaching certificate with certification in mild moderate and/or significant disabilities
  • Type A, B or C - or - Level 1, 2 or 3
  • Experience in creating and implementing Behavior Intervention Plans
  • Knowledge in the area of instructional methodologies for students with disabilities and Bulletins 1706 / 1508
  • Previous experience in assuming leadership roles at the school and district level PREFERRED
  • Ability to develop and maintain effective relationships with all stakeholders

District Support & Commitment:

All special education teachers new to their role OR to St. Charles Parish Public Schools are provided with extensive and comprehensive support to foster success and growth, including but not limited to:

  • Professional growth opportunities for upward mobility and career advancement
  • Participation in New Teacher Orientation professional development sessions
  • Participation in yearly special education update sessions at the district, state or national level
  • Assignment of a school based mentor for multi-year support, coaching and orientation
  • Support from the Administrative team, Special Education department and Instructional Facilitator of Special Education
  • Support from district Instructional Technology and Curriculum leaders

St. Charles Parish Public Schools has been at the forefront of education and a leader among public schools in Louisiana since the mid 1970’s. Led by Superintendent Dr. Kenneth W. Oertling and eight board members, the school system is home to more than 9,800 students and 1,700 employees. Fifteen schools, four centers and 7 sites serve the community of St. Charles Parish with classes ranging from pre-kindergarten through 12th grade, head start, adult education, and community education. This close knit community takes pride in its “A” rated school system and its rich history, which is evident through its commitment with 93 percent of students in the area attending St. Charles Parish Public Schools.
